Another graphical editor that may be interesting on the nanonote
is `grafx2 <http://code.google.com/p/grafx2/>`_: an SDL port
of an old dos program inspired by the classic amiga deluxe paint,
with a GUI that can fit on a 320x200 screen.

It has already been ported to platforms such as the GP2X,
but I don't know how do they solve the lack of mouse problem.
